#ee4ed2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ee4ed2 is composed of 93.3% red, 30.6%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.2% magenta, 11.8%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 310.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 62%. #ee4ed2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cff with #dd00a5.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#ee4ed2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ee4ed2 has RGB values of R:238, G:78,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.12,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15617746.
